    Contents: 
    Are we in the end times? -- How should we understand Revelation? -- What is the mark of the beast? -- Will Christians be raptured? -- Is there a coming time of tribulation? -- How can we know when Jesus will return? -- What can we know about the Antichrist?

    Summary: 
    "Thinking about the end times isn't supposed to terrify you. Christians rightly turn to the Bible to make sense of our times. But so often we get the wrong answers because we ask the wrong questions. In The End of the World as You Know It, Matthew L. Halsted challenges common end-times assumptions and points us back to Scripture. Each chapter reevaluates a popular question in light of the Bible's own concerns: Will Christians be raptured? What is the mark of the beast? When we let Scripture direct our questions, we get better--and more hopeful--answers."--From back cover.
